A 50 lakh corpus is a genuine long-term wealth goal, and over a horizon this long the maths shifts in your favour: a large share of the final 50 lakh comes from returns rather than your own contributions. That is why starting a few years earlier matters far more than squeezing out a bigger monthly amount later.
Monthly SIP needed to reach 50 Lakh (at 12% p.a.)
At a 12% expected annual return, this is roughly the monthly SIP required to reach a 50 Lakh (50,00,000) corpus over different timeframes. Notice how a longer horizon sharply cuts the monthly amount needed.
| Timeframe | Required monthly SIP |
|---|---|
| 10 years | 21,520 |
| 15 years | 9,909 |
| 20 years | 5,004 |
| 25 years | 2,635 |
How this reverse SIP calculation works
This is the standard SIP formula run backwards. Instead of starting from a monthly amount and projecting a maturity value, we fix the target — 50 Lakh (50,00,000) — along with an expected return and timeframe, then solve for the monthly investment that gets you there. The required SIP falls fastest when you extend the years, because the extra time lets compounding shoulder more of the goal.
